Applicants must:

1.  Hold a baccalaureate degree from an accredited college or university.
2. Have a cumulative grade point average of 3.0 (on 4.0 scale).
3. Provide verification of having completed the minimum academic requirements (ADA accredited Didactic Program in Dietetics) necessary for eligibility to sit for the national examination for Registered Dietitians.  The program must have been completed within five years of applying for this program.
4. Receive a grade of C- or better in required undergraduate science courses.
5.  Provide results of the Graduate Record Examination (GRE) taken within the past five years.  Plan to take the GRE exam before December 31, so that scores can be included in the application packet.  Competitive applicants receive a score of approximately 500 in each portion of the GRE exam.
6. Submit the completed application packet according to the current application procedure.
7. Complete dietetics-related work or other types of experience, such as dietetic association memberships.  Each application is evaluated individually and on its own merit.
8. Submit with the internship application a processing fee of $50.00 made payable to The Ohio State University. 


Program of Study

This internship requires completion of a masters degree.  The masters degree may be in clinical nutrition, allied medicine education, or allied medicine management.   The program generally requires two years.  A total of 51 quarter credits are required for completion.

Application to Graduate School

Apply by December 15, 2007 if you wish to be considered for fellowship or you may apply after you are matched for the internship.

 

Once you have been matched and accepted in the Medical Dietetics internship program, you must complete and submit your application (website below) for admission into the School of Allied Medical Professions (Specify Department 045) Graduate Program at OSU. 

Graduate School Application:  http://www-afa.adm.ohio-state.edu/grad/


Note:  Be sure to specify School of Allied Medical Professions as the department to which you are applying (department 045).  Admission to the Medical Dietetics internship is contingent on acceptance into the OSU Graduate Program.  Candidates admitted to the internship program usually have no difficulty being admitted to Graduate Program.

 

Individuals providing references for the internship application may also use your graduate school references.
